Last Updated at 11 October 2024PS Bhagat Wahi: A Rural Primary School in Madhya Pradesh
PS Bhagat Wahi, a primary school nestled in the rural heart of Balaghat district, Madhya Pradesh, stands as a testament to educational access in a remote area. Established in 1975, this government-run school operates under the management of the Tribal/Social Welfare Department, serving the educational needs of the local community.
The school's infrastructure includes a government building housing five well-maintained classrooms, providing ample space for learning. A dedicated playground offers a vital space for physical activity and recreation, complementing the academic curriculum. The school also boasts a library, stocked with 151 books, fostering a love for reading among its students. Sanitation facilities include one functional boys' toilet and one functional girls' toilet, ensuring a hygienic learning environment. The provision of hand pumps addresses the critical need for clean drinking water, a cornerstone of health and well-being within the school community.
PS Bhagat Wahi offers primary education from Class 1 to Class 5, exclusively utilizing Hindi as the medium of instruction. The school's co-educational nature embraces inclusivity, providing equal opportunities for both boys and girls. Two male teachers diligently impart knowledge and shape the young minds entrusted to their care, ensuring a nurturing and supportive learning environment.
The school's commitment to the well-being of its students extends to the provision of midday meals, prepared and served on the school premises. This ensures that students receive adequate nourishment, vital for their physical and cognitive development, thereby enhancing their learning experience.
The school's location, easily accessible via an all-weather road, ensures consistent attendance throughout the year. The academic session, commencing in April, adheres to the standard educational calendar, allowing students to keep pace with the broader educational system.
While the school does not offer computer-aided learning or have computers available, its foundational curriculum in Hindi aims to equip students with a strong base for future learning. The presence of a library and playground highlights the school's commitment to a holistic education, fostering both academic excellence and the overall development of its students.
The school's lack of electricity and the use of hedges as a boundary wall underscores the challenges faced in providing quality education in a remote rural setting.
